Zeolite content determination in zeolitic catalysts
Applied Catalysis, 1982Abstract A method of X-ray diffraction and one of vaporization of a liquid adsorbate were compared to determine the zeolite content in silica-alumina-NaY zeolite mixtures. For mixtures with low zeolite content, the vaporization of benzene at controlled temperature seemed to be more reliable than the X-ray diffraction method.

Zeolite X, together with zeolite Y, belongs to the family of aluminosilicate molecular sieves with a faujasite-type structure (FAU). It is characterized by the formula |(Ca, Mg, Na 2) 29 (H 2O) 240|[Al 58Si 134O 384]– FAU (International zeolite association (IZA)).

Zeolite map: The new detergent zeolite
1997This paper describes the physical and chemical properties of a new zeolite, MAP, which have led to its commercialisation for use as a detergent builder. Its advantageous calcium exchange selectivity and water sorption properties are the result of unusual flexibility of the Zeolite P framework; these are delivered through engineering the framework ...
